Hi, and welcome aboard. Last night we completed the cut-over enabling offline mode for the Fernbrook field-survey app. Surveyors in low-coverage regions can now capture responses locally; the Drayton sync service reconciles queued submissions once connectivity returns, deduplicating by capture timestamp. We saw one hiccup with oversized photo attachments, which we capped client-side as a stopgap. Please review the sync and retry behavior before touching the reconciliation code. The service currently runs with the configuration values below.

service settings:
[istael]
team = gilath
access_code = ac_468cdf
owner = casdor.gilox
host = istael.kelviforge.internal
port = 5432
peer = quenwyn.braskworks.corp
salt = 6678df32
pin = 7400

Subject: Breaker cut-over done — heads up

Hey team,

We flipped the circuit breaker on the Quillhawk pricing API tonight. If upstream starts flaking, calls now trip after five failures and fall back to cached quotes, so expect fewer hard errors and more "stale data" notes in tickets. Trip thresholds are tunable without a deploy. Here are the current settings the service is running with.

settings of fahof-yagag:
druath:
  pin: 9672
  metrics_host: metrics.druath.tolvaqlabs.internal
  tenant: gormir
  seal: seal_873ba94a

Leadership Review Briefing — Reseller Programme

Quick summary for the heads of department ahead of Thursday's review. The Pellworth reseller programme signed eleven partners this quarter, beating the target of eight. Margins are holding, though onboarding is slower than we'd like. Training materials get refreshed next month. One confidential point for this group only follows below.

confidential, kahog-bawif: The northern region missed its Pramir quota by 20.0 percent last quarter. Casaxek Freight plans to lower the Fraion list price by 41.5 percent in December. The finance team signed off on a budget of $236.4 million for Project Druius. The renewal with Fenysix Partners closes at $91.3 million a year, 2.1 percent below the last contract.